Stanley Atwood Boles (1887 – December 4, 1961) was the athletic director of the University of Kentucky from 1917 through 1933. He also served as head coach of the Kentucky Wildcats football and Kentucky Wildcats men's basketball teams for one season each. He was responsible for hiring legendary men's basketball coach Adolph Rupp at Kentucky.

He was the Kentucky Wildcats football coach in 1917, compiling a 3-5-1 record. He also served as Kentucky's basketball coach in 1918, compiling a 9-2-1 record. The rare basketball tie, against Kentucky Wesleyan College, was because of a scorer's error that was not discovered until after the game had ended and both teams had departed.

His brother Ewing T. Boles was a noted businessman and philanthropist.
